Netherlands - Phosphorus Pollution in Inflow of Urban Wastewater After Plant Treatment
Since 2014, Netherlands Phosphorus Pollution in Inflow of Urban Wastewater After Plant Treatment fell by 0.4%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 1 comparing other countries in Phosphorus Pollution in Inflow of Urban Wastewater After Plant Treatment with 36.39 Thousand Kilograms Per Day. Austria, Czech Republic and Norway resp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Lithuania witnessed the best average annual growth at +3.2% per year, while Finland witnessed the worst performance at -3.8% per year.
